As a Hardware Development Engineer in the Spacing Control and Integration group, you will support hard disk drive development by executing and designing tests to evaluate spacing, tribology, and reliability. You will analyze data, generate reports, and lead technicians while overseeing the operation of advanced characterization and metrology tools. This role requires strong analytical and problem-solving skills, as well as the ability to collaborate across teams and drive improvements through test innovation and data automation.
